What is crocheting?

Crocheting has its roots in ancient cultures, where it was used to create functional items like clothing, blankets, and baskets. The word "crochetitself comes from the French word for "hook,which is the primary tool used in the craft. Over time, crocheting has evolved to encompass a wide range of styles, techniques, and materials, from delicate lace to vibrant amigurumi toys.

Why crochet?

For one, it offers a much-needed respite from the constant glow of screens and the demands of modern life. The repetitive motion of the hook and yarn can be incredibly soothing, allowing the mind to wander and relax. Many crocheters report feeling a sense of calm and tranquility while working on a project, similar to the effects of meditation or deep breathing exercises.

 Crocheting also provides an outlet for creativity and self-expression, as makers can choose from a vast array of colors, textures, and patterns to bring their ideas to life. This sense of accomplishment and pride in one's work can be incredibly empowering, especially for those who may not consider themselves "artisticin other ways.

 How do you get started?

 If you're new to crocheting, don't be intimidated! With a few simple tools and some basic knowledge, you can begin creating your unique projects in no time. Here are a few tips to get you started:

  • Choose the right hook and yarn for your project, taking into account factors like fiber content, weight, and color.
  • Practice basic stitches like single crochet and double crochet until you feel comfortable with the motions.
  • Start with a simple project like a scarf or dishcloth, and gradually work your way up to more complex designs.
  • Join a local crochet group or online community to connect with fellow makers and learn from their experiences.
